Water Supply Reserve Account – Grant Application Form <br />Form Revised October 2006 <br />_______________________________________ <br /> <br />environmental and recreational needs . This project is located at the upper portion of the Paonia <br />River Pa rk. The project will provide better control of river flows and keep more water in the river <br />for recreational use in the River Park and sections below the park. Simultaneously, it will enable the <br />irrigation water users a means of obtaining their decreed wa ter. <br /> <br />Compliance with 37 - 75 - 102 C.R.S . The proposed project fully meets the requirements of the <br />statute. T he project does not impair or affect , in any way , the current system of allocating or <br />adjudicating water rights as permitted under Colorado Law. <br /> <br />F un ding: <br />Funding for Part 1 of the project is being sought from Basin funds through the Gunnison Basin <br />Water Roundtable . In addition , p reliminary contact with the Conservation Alliance has been made; <br />they have invited the Association to submit a funding propo sal. The Delta Conservation District <br />also supports the project and will provide in - kind engineering review and other support. In - kind <br />donations of rock by CDOT are valued at $ 2 5,000 . Preliminary site assessment, including <br />environmental evaluation, n ecessar y to actual construction of the project have been completed.
